Beauty Wishlist #1

Beauty Wishlist #1

My beauty wishlist is something that grows with every blog post I read so I thought I would put together a few of things I'm desperately craving this winter.

Firstly there is the NARS blush in the shade Outlaw (£22.50).  The colour is described as a soft rose tone with a golden shimmer, how dreamy does that sound?  I've seen a few people wear this blush and it looks wonderful on them so this has been on my wishlist for quite some time.

Continuing with the NARS lovin' there is the Sheer Glow Foundation in the shade Barcelona (£31), this is one of those foundations you just can't escape, everywhere you turn someone is wearing or buying it.  It looks so flawless on people skin and looks like it gives a good coverage as well as a lovely glow.

Next up is the Black Magic (£27) Eyeliner set from Urban Decay. These double sided pencils come in a mix of colours such as blue, purple, grey, brown and black.  I've read so many reviews of them and they look amazing!  I love the idea of using an eyeliner other than black!

The Naked Illuminated (£22) is something that caught my eye earlier this week.  I've been looking for a good highlighter and this is something I definitely want to try.  I can't decide which shade I want though as they both sounds great.  There is Lumionos which is a champagne shimmer or Auro which is a soft pink shimmer with a golden sparkle.  Decisions, decisions...

My love for rose gold is continuing as I've been coveting the Rose Gold Zoeva Luxury Brush Set (£55), I've seen these on so many blogs and they are absolutely stunning. Even more though I am in desperate need for some new brushes and these look perfect, they may seem a bit pricey but 8 brushes for £55 is good going and plus they're supposed to be fantastic and will last a good while.

After seeing mega-babe Lou Teasdale sporting MAC Lady Danger (£15.50) over the summer, it's been really playing on my mind.  The colour is so unlike anything I'd normally go for as it is a bright red but I absolutely love it.  It's a perfect Christmas colour and really adds a little something extra to a look.  Do I dare venture out of my comfort zone and buy this?

I love dark nails in autumn/winter and the Ciate Haute House (£22) has 5 beautifully dark metallic colours that are just begging to be bought.  There is a metallic blue, green, purple, red and gold which all look so pigmented and striking.  This is a perfect autumn/winter set to me as it had the darkness I love with that little bit extra sparkle in the metallic shimmer.

 Finally, the Benefit They're Real Mascara (£19.50), I think I am the only person in the whole world who doesn't own this mascara right now.  The reviews for this are raving and it is the UK's Best Selling mascara so there's clearly something special about this.  It's been on my wishlist for ages and I'm hoping to finally take the plunge and buy it this winter!
